Quaid, a student of philosophy, is obsessed by his own nightmare of an ax-murdering clown so he concocts a series of experiments to observe firsthand how other people react to the things that most hor... read more read more...rify them. But while Quaid slowly unpeels the psyches of his imprisoned and tortured captives like a reeking onion, his own dread waits, just beyond his control.

    Based on the Clive Barker short story, Dread. This is an experiment gone horribly wrong. Quaid not being satisfied with the outcome of their project decides to take it a bit further. Well a lot further. He decides to make these aquintances who have shared their fears live them out. It's really disturbing and gruesome in some parts. The first half of the movie moves a bit slow but it is on purpose to build up the characters and their stories. When it does pick up, it starts getting really good. The four leads are surprisingly very good in this film. They give strong emotional performances. First time seeing some of them in a film, besides Rathbone who I have only seen in the Twilight Saga films. Which I might add he doesn't do much acting in. So it was nice to see him in something he has more then just 3 or 4 lines in. I thought he was really good and will look for other films of his. But overall this movie wasn't so much scary as it was very dark and twisted. This isn't your normal horror flick. This is your more bone chilling, creepy, and killer obsessive movie. This movie has really good directing as well. Liked the close up scenes of the where it shows Quaids family being done away with, and the axe thuding against the stairwell. Just creepy. Very well done film. More should see it.

It is a film very much about its own audience, confronting us all with the insatiable sadism and voyeurism of those who seek to dispel their own innermost fears vicariously.
